“ostentatiously” — questions & answers
How do you pronounce “ostentatiously”?
“ostentatiously” is pronounced O-stan-TAY-sha-slee — IPA /ˌɑstənˈteɪʃəsli/. In Ingglish phonetic spelling, where every spelling always makes the same sound, it is written “ostantayshaslee”.
How many syllables are in “ostentatiously”?
“ostentatiously” has 5 syllables: O-stan-TAY-sha-slee (the capitalized syllable is stressed).
